I played a game as Jerusalem in HttT once-- while I was considering switching my primary culture to al-Misr Arabic, I suddenly became leader of a PU with France and inherited the country shortly thereafter. I released most of the northern provinces as vassals and used it as a base to fund my enternal crusade against the heathens, and in recognition of the Lord's clear Francophilia I never switched cultures and instead began instituting settlement policies whenever I could.

KoJ can be pretty fun if you're lucky.
